Output 3e5f05ab544d0fe81fce6bfec67b62ed178990332ea421de55a2574c4f171324:3

value
63940689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d75daa0d468376ee954221a822e93eccef0d0325 OP_EQUAL
address
MTXuiaebDeoFpQ14jCrVDaN7vXMPLGAvSE
transaction
3e5f05ab544d0fe81fce6bfec67b62ed178990332ea421de55a2574c4f171324
spent
true